    Do a search and you will get some pretty good info. A number of posters here used to fish those rivers...more so for yellow perch, but had some decent river crappie as by catches I guess. I fished below aylett this time last year and caught several decent ring perch, but did better on river crappie to 12.5". Caught on sliders and BGBS casted upstream and bounce/ walk it down river. Was able to get deep enough...fish the oxbows. Deeper water. Keep an eye on your finder. You will find them.

    I moved to King William a few years ago and have been exploring and fishing the Mattaponi all the way from upper Caroline to West Point. Best crappie fishing--or maybe just the best fishing day--was up in Caroline, Paige Rd down to Milford. Hopefully, DGIF will provide access sites later this year, but for now, it's undeveloped.
